<p class="has-medium-font-size"><strong>A piece of news available to us at OccupyGh.com indicates that a popular hotel building has collapsed in Abuja, Nigeria.</strong></p>



<p>The four-storey building attached to the Westbrook Hotel in the Garki area of Abuja, collapsed on Monday night, July 1.</p>



<p>Many people were believed to be trapped in the rubble.</p>



<p>Eyewitnesses claim some trapped persons were pulled out from the debris and taken to the hospital.</p>
